1986 Fiero in great shape. I bought this car as a winter project it had a minor fender bender in the front passenger corner where the headlight is. Unfortunately it also cracked just the corner of the bumper so I had to replace the front bumper and pass front fender. Headlight assembly as well. The only damage structurally was the headlight pan. I reshaped it, straightened it -fixed it and repainted it all. I'm no body man but it turned out good. No damage to anything other than that. Frame rails are untouched. Car was originally red. Average paint . 1 coat of clear coat over the paint. There were a few little runs but they are not that noticable. Everything works. Headlights, tail lights blinkers etc. Tail lights are in good shape but the passenger side has a tiny hole the size of a BB. They work fine. Sailpanels look good from the outside but they do have some spider cracking if looking from inside out. Fiero store has the tinted ones for a reasonable price and they would look great on this car. And very easy to change too. Interior: I got rid of the original sun visors. Replace with really nice ones that actually block the sun in front as well as the side at the same time. See photo. New headliner material. The stereo works fine has CD player. Front speakers are brand new and rated for 300 watts. Rear speakers are pioneer rated over 100 watts so if you wanted to upgrade the "boss" stereo with something with a little or a lot more power the speakers are ready for that. New ashtrays. Carpet is in great shape. Have the floor mats too just not in the photos. Power windows work just fine. Pass seat is in great shape. Drivers seat has a fabric tear about the size of a quarter otherwise decent shape. All gauges work except oil gauge. Guessing it needs a new sending unit. Engine: When I bought the car I was told the engine was rebuilt by a proffesional mechanic some 16'000 miles ago. He installed a racing cam and headers. Sounds real nice. Runs good but could probably use new plugs, cap and rotor... or a tune up. I didn't do anything of a mechanical nature other than install a new alternator. So New Alternator. Had some problems with the cooling system. Fixed them. A relay that sits under the drivers side headlight was bad- changed it. Also installed a new cooling fan motor for the radiator. Also changed the sending unit on the motor. Cooling system works fine now. Drive shafts looked good. Brakes. Didn't work. Installed new (re manufactured) Brake booster. Master cylinder. Both front calipers. New pads up front. The back brakes will need done at some point. Brakes work fine now. Front tires are Brand spanking new -0- miles. Back tires should be changed out. I think they are too big for this car. They don't rub or anything but thats up to you. They have plenty of tread but do show some weathering. Window Dew wipes are both brand new. Like $150 and a real nightmare to change but they look great. New windshield wipers. Repainted all door jams and hatches/ trunk and hood interiors.. Looks great. Trunk carpet in great shape. Changed rubber seal. Rear bumper had some scratches on drivers side corner so it doesn't look perfect but then again is hardly noticable... Overall this car will turn heads and does look real sharp. But keep in mind it is over 20 years old.
